Nanometer to Millimeter Conversion Formula
One Nanometer is equal to 0.000001 Millimeter.
Formula: 1 nm = 0.000001 mm

What is Nanometer?
The Nanometer (nm) is a metric unit of length equal to one-billionth of a meter (0.000000001 m). It is one of the most widely used units for measuring structures and distances at the nanoscale, where dimensions are too small to be expressed conveniently in millimeters or micrometers.
Nanometers are commonly used in nanotechnology, semiconductor manufacturing, optics, biology, chemistry, and materials science. The size of nanoparticles, DNA strands, viruses, semiconductor transistors, and wavelengths of visible light are often measured in nanometers. Modern computer chips, for example, are frequently described using nanometer-scale manufacturing processes.
Because the nanometer is an official SI-derived unit, it is widely used in scientific research, engineering specifications, international standards, and technical documentation. It is closely related to other small-scale units such as the Angstrom, Picometer, Micrometer, and Meter.
